Former President Donald Trump arrived defiantly for his trial in a civil fraud case, denouncing it as a politically motivated scam. The lawsuit filed by New York Attorney General Letitia James accuses Trump and his company of deceiving banks, insurers, and others by lying about his wealth in financial statements. The judge has already ruled that Trump committed fraud in his business dealings, and if upheld on appeal, the ruling could result in Trump giving up control of properties including Trump Tower. Trump, who denies any wrongdoing, has called the case a witch hunt and a sham. He is seeking to fight for his name and reputation in court. The trial could have high stakes for Trump, who is also a front-runner for the 2024 presidential race. New York Attorney General James is seeking $250 million in penalties and a ban on Trump doing business in the state. The trial is expected to last for several weeks.
